CATHOLIC ENCYCLOPEDIA: Hieronymus Fabricius (366 words)
Fabricius is best known as the teacher of Harvey, who gives him the entire credit for the discovery of the valves in the veins which meant so much for Harvey's own discovery of the circulation of the blood.
Fabricius succeeded admirably in Greek, Latin, and philosophy.
Fabricius was chosen his successor and a little later became professor of surgery, occupying both chairs for nearly half a century (1562-1609).
